Overview

Join us at the Embassy Suites San Marcos Hotel, Spa & Conference Center—adjacent to the San Marcos outlet malls—for CDCAT and The University of Texas School of Law's Legal Education Program, the preeminent conference for Texas County and District Clerks and their staff.

The 2014 program covers relevant code sections and updates on eFiling, transitions from Probate to Estates Code, expunctions, civil litigation, CPS cases, open records requests, and more. The conference offers numerous opportunities to network and discuss best practices with your colleagues, and to visit with exhibitors.
